> I've hit a bug where `splitAndTransfer` on vectors throws if the vector is completely empty and the offset buffer is empty.
> An easy repro is:
> {noformat}
>         BufferAllocator allocator = new RootAllocator(Long.MAX_VALUE);
>         ListVector listVector = ListVector.empty("listVector", allocator);
>         listVector.getTransferPair(listVector.getAllocator()).splitAndTransfer(0, 0);
> {noformat}
> This results in the following stacktrace:
> {noformat}
> java.lang.IndexOutOfBoundsException: index: 0, length: 4 (expected: range(0, 0))
> 	at io.netty.buffer.ArrowBuf.checkIndexD(ArrowBuf.java:335)
> 	at io.netty.buffer.ArrowBuf.chk(ArrowBuf.java:322)
> 	at io.netty.buffer.ArrowBuf.getInt(ArrowBuf.java:441)
> 	at org.apache.arrow.vector.complex.ListVector$TransferImpl.splitAndTransfer(ListVector.java:484)
> {noformat}
> In production we hit this when calling {{VectorSchemaRoot.slice}}. The schema root contains a {{ListVector}} with a {{VarCharVector}} value vector. The list vector isn't empty, but all the strings in the var char vector are. {{splitAndTransfer}} on the list vector works, but then when underlying var char vector is split we get the same exception:
